Analysis

Belarus, Republic of recorded 13.65 million kg for wheat — crop residues in 2050.

Over the whole period, wheat — crop residues in Belarus, Republic of peaked at 37.17 million kg in 2014 and was at its lowest, 3.09 million kg, in 1994.

That places Belarus, Republic of 57th out of 125 countries with data for 2050,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ions from Crops provides estimates of emissions associated with crop processes, namely 1) crop residues, 2) burning of crop residues, and 3) rice cultivation and the application of nitrogen (N) fertilizers, including mineral and chemical fertilizers, to soils. Estimates are computed at Tier 1 following the 2006 IPCC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 2006).
